No remote connection. I think I know what's going on here. I ran Cura on this machine last winter before I broke down (The Microsoft popup window wore me down) and replaced Windows 7 with Windows 10. Intel didn't upgrade the drivers for Win10 for this chipset. I'm stuck with Microsoft's idea of drivers that pretty much tie my hands. I ordered a new graphics card.
